Objective:To explore the ability of the Hammersmith Infant Neurological Examination (HINE) to predict the gross motor development of high-risk infants.Methods:A total of 207 high-risk infants were assessed with the HINE and the Gesell Developmental Schedule (GDS) at the ages of 3, 6, 9 and 12 months. They were then divided into a normal development group and a delayed group according to their gross motor development at 12 months old. The validity of the HINE′s discrimination was quantified retrospectively as the difference in the total HINE score at each follow-up month between the two groups. Spearman coefficients relating the total HINE score with the gross motor development quotient from the GDS were calculated at each follow-up month. The HINE′s total score threshold for predicting gross motor retardation at 12 months was determined from a receiver operating characteristics curve, and the predictive validity, sensitivity and specificity were evaluated by calculating the area under the curve.Results:At each time point the average total HINE score of the delayed group was significantly lower than the normal group′s average. The correlation between the HINE total scores and the GDS gross motor development quotients was strongest at 6 months old, and weakest at 3 months. The threshold total HINE score for predicting gross motor retardation at 12 months old was 60 at 3 months, 67 at 6 months, and then 71. The instrument′s sensitivity and specificity were very good at all four time points.Conclusion:The HINE can usefully predict gross motor retardation in the first year of life for high-risk infants. The critical value of the total score can be used as an auxiliary diagnostic reference for neuromotor development in such infants.

Objective To explore the effect of Jin's three-needle therapy, as an assistant treatment, in improving the intelligence of children with mental retardation (MR).Method Seventy-six MR patients were divided into a control group and an observationgroup, 38 cases in each group.The control group was treated with rehabilitation, while the observation group with JIN's three needle therapy plus the rehabilitation training.Prof. JIN Rui's 10-item observation index was adopted to evaluate the memory ofthe patients before and after the treatment; Gesell Developmental Schedule (GDS) was used to measure the intelligence before and after the treatment. The clinical efficacies in the two groups were statistically analyzed.Result After the treatment, Prof.JIN Rui's 10-item index scores dropped obviously and the GDS scores increased significantly in both groups, while the decrease and increase of scores in the observation group were more significant than those in the control group (P<0.05). The total effective rate was 94.7% in the observation group, significantly higher than 71.1% in the control group (P<0.05).Conclusion As an assistant treatment, JIN's three-needle therapy can help rehabilitation training to improve the intelligence of MR patients.
